
Firuza Blue Palace
A stunning 1892 historical house showcasing traditional Iranian architecture with vibrant turquoise mosaics and poetic inscriptions.

🚇 🗺️ Getting There
Firuza Blue Palace is located near Borjomi's central park. It's easily accessible by foot once you are in the park area. If arriving in Borjomi, local taxis or public transport can take you to the park entrance.
Yes, the Firuza Blue Palace is situated near the central park of Borjomi, making it a convenient stop for visitors exploring the town.
🎫 🎫 Tickets & Entry
As the palace is now a hotel, there isn't a specific entrance ticket for the building itself. However, you can enjoy views of the exterior and the cafe area.
Since it's a hotel, there are no official visitor hours. The exterior can be viewed at any time, and the cafe typically operates during standard business hours.

Architectural Significance
Beyond the visual splendor, the palace is adorned with Arabic script and poetry inscribed above each window. This detail adds a layer of historical and artistic depth, inviting visitors to look closer and appreciate the craftsmanship. While it's no longer a private residence, its historical significance as a testament to diplomatic and architectural exchange remains. The building's name, 'Firuze,' meaning 'turquoise' in Persian, perfectly encapsulates its most defining characteristic.
Although the palace now functions as a hotel, its exterior beauty is accessible to the public. The presence of a cafe at the entrance provides a convenient way for visitors to experience the ambiance and admire the structure without needing to be a guest. This allows for a broader appreciation of its unique historical and aesthetic value.
A Glimpse into History
Originally named Villa Firuze, the residence was a private home that showcased the owner's taste and background. The name itself, derived from the Persian word for 'turquoise,' highlights the prominent use of this vibrant color in the building's design. This historical context is crucial for understanding the palace's aesthetic and its significance as a cultural artifact.
While many visitors express a wish for it to be a museum, its current status as a hotel means its historical narrative is primarily experienced through its preserved exterior. The mozaics and poetic inscriptions serve as tangible links to its past, offering a glimpse into the artistry and cultural values of the late 19th century. It stands as a beautiful reminder of the diverse influences that have shaped the region.
